Ryan was born in 1991 and shortly
after his birth was diagnosed with complex congenital heart defects. He had a
Pulmonary Banding surgery done in 1/92 to prepare him for a Double Arterial
Switch surgery. He had that surgery when he was 2 years old at the Cleveland
Clinic. In April 1997 he had to return to the Cleveland Clinic to have his
Mitral Valve repaired. He had been feeling pretty well after that surgery up
until a year ago. That was when we noticed his stamina level had decreased
significantly. After a year of tests and trying him on different medications,
his doctor feels that his tricuspid valve is leaking so severely that it must
now be replaced. We will be again traveling to the Cleveland Clinic for that
surgery in the near future.
